Poblacht na h-Eireann / Southern Edition

The file comprises the following editions of this Anti-Treaty publication:
14 Aug. 1922 (No. 3)-7 Jan. 1923 (No. 35). Issue No. 20 is missing but there are multiple copies of some editions. The issue of 25 Aug. 1922 (No. 8) refers to the death of Michael Collins at Béal na mBláth. The issue of 25 Oct. 1922 (No. 18) is described as a ‘Terence MacSwiney memorial number’.

Pledge-Takers in Schull, County Cork

Lists of pledge-takers in the parish of Schull in County Cork. The lists include those who took the pledge under the parish priest, Fr. John O’Connor. The second list identifies those who took the pledge for life or for one year, and the names of the Young Irish Crusaders.

Pledge-Takers in Parishes of Taghmon and Turin, County Westmeath

Listing of individuals who took the total abstinence pledge in the parish of Taghmon and Turin (located in County Westmeath and in the diocese of Meath) in 1913. The total is noted as 542. Information is given under the headings of name, residence and period for which the pledge was taken.

Pledge-Takers in Limerick

List of approximately two and half thousand names and addresses of those who took the total abstinence pledge for life at a mission given by the Capuchin friars at St. Joseph’s Church, Limerick, in Autumn 1910. The date given on the title page is 18 Sept. 1910.
